We have an exceptional opportunity for a Water Infrastructure Program Manager (PgmM), focused on developing, coordinating, and delivering water infrastructure consulting, design projects and tasks for data center clients. The role will coordinate and collaborate with teams inside HDR to support water infrastructure oriented tasks including environmental, permitting, industrial water/wastewater treatment, building architecture, and other expertise from all HDR's service areas relating to data center water infrastructure. The role will also work with vendors and subconsultants as needed.

This role includes program development, planning, and project delivery responsibilities supporting water infrastructure relating to designing and constructing data centers for a specific client or set of clients. This position will manage teams working to complete tasks from front-end site due-diligence evaluation, consulting, planning, and detailed design support through the construction administration and commissioning phases of data center projects. Services provided may include planning/consulting (due diligence/campus planning phase), design (including construction administration and commissioning phases), and O&M/retrofit scopes. The PgmM will also support water sustainability initiatives as aligned by client goals.

To execute HDR's water infrastructure scopes and responsibilities, this role will collaborate with our practices and professional discipline groups across HDR on staff assignments, technical services, activities to continually improve standards and best practices, and implementation of effective quality assurance and quality control procedures. This person will need to be able to balance the fast pace and variable environment of working with data center clients.

The PgmM will participate in and oversee the execution of consulting, planning, and design scope delivery. The delivery includes overall performance, financial metrics for water infrastructure tasks, schedule, quality, contractual compliance, HDR task order safety planning, risk mitigation, and overall excellent client experience and satisfaction.

Responsibilities also include day-to-day coordination of new potential task orders with the client and HDR's Tech/Media/Telecom (TMT) business development teams. Overall, The PgmM will work with our TMT leadership and business development team to grow HDR's water-related work for data center clients and continue our growth as one of the top data center designers in the world. The PgmM will collaborate with business development teams to identify and develop opportunities and pursuits and work with HDR's client managers and interface with clients to formulate project approaches and develop detailed project scopes that meet client expectations.

HDR's responsibilities to serve our client will require work on diverse geographic locations. As such, travel is estimated at 20-30%.

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ree (or higher) in Mechanical, Chemical, Environmental, Civil or other similar engineering disciplines.
  • Experienced in development and management of a wide range of client relationships and specific program and/or project pursuits
  • Ability to work cooperatively with multiple HDR positions such as Market Sector Leadership, Business Class Directors, Regional Business Group Directors, Area Business Group Managers, and Area Managers
  • Demonstrated commitment to HDR values. An attitude and commitment to being an active participant of our employee-owned culture is a must
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ills
  • Works well in a team and matrix environment
  • Highly motivated, articulate, and self-starting
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Platforms

Demonstrated project management experience with winning and delivering projects in the Data Center and other industrial sectors, with responsibility for budget, schedule, contractual obligations, and quality standards.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Registration as a Professional Engineer
  • Project Management training and experience, including PMP certification
  • 10+ years of directly relevant experience in industrial water and wastewater engineering
  • 5+ years (within the total experience timeframe) specifically serving the Data Center industry.
  • Experience designing industrial water and wastewater treatment plants, including development of conceptual/preliminary designs and detailed design document preparation.
  • Knowledge of Google Workspace platforms (formerly G Suite or Google Apps)

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ree in Engineering
  • 7 years related experience
  • A minimum 2 years project management experience
  • Requires professional engineering license recognized by the licensing board for the location of the position offered. Example: Professional Engineer (PE or P.Eng) license.
  • MS Office and MS Project experience is required (Access experience would be plus)
  • Demonstrated leadership skills
  • An attitude and commitment to being an active participant of our employee-owned culture is a must
